Today we want to announce the renewal, once again, of Farmasol Padibe, the first of all Farmasol projects.

Farmasol Padibe is a project located in northern Uganda, which began in 2015. Its objective is to guarantee the health of the population, thanks to the supply of medicines and materials necessary for the operation of the health center. In addition to satisfying this main objective, we want to highlight that the project also includes maternity and safe delivery programs, free treatment for children born in the health center, and microcredit programs for the economic development of savings groups. The Barceló Foundation has invested more than €120,000 in this project from its beginnings to the present.

The project is maintained thanks to the good management of the local partner: Little Sisters of Mary Immaculate, to whom we have already dedicated a letter of thanks for their wonderful work. Its current manager is Sister Rosalba Oroma, who at the same time oversees the St. Peter and Paul Health Center III.
